Ice maker not working
Several days ago I found water on floor at refrigerator. Opened left side of refrig and saw water had come from ice maker. At this point there was ice in the tray, but it was apparently melting and this was the source of the water. We first tried using the reset button, but the ice maker didn't respond. A call to Samsung seemed to confirm the unit needed to be replaced, and one was ordered through them. It was installed yesterday, the reset button was used, but nothing happened and no ice was made. We also changed the water filter, even though the change filter light hadn't shown and it was not time to do so. What is our next step?
